Is the outdoor camera's motion detection 24/7 or triggered by the base station?

It seems like the outdoor camera has human recognition motion detection which is good.  For my situation I am looking for a camera with the following features:

1. I can control when to arm and disarm the motion detection

2. An alarm siren and spotlight trigger when it detects motion

3. I can filter motion detection to humans

Does the Simplisafe outdoor camera meet this criteria?

Hi @jc5830, 

Captain11 is correct! At this time, the Outdoor Camera is designed to detect motion at all times. Our devs are working on a feature that allows you to tie its motion detection to the system's armed state, but at this time I do not hate a date on when this feature will be rolling out. When we hear more, we'll give an update over in this thread.

The Outdoor Camera does have a siren that sounds when an alarm is triggered, but it will not sound whenever it detects motion. It also has a spotlight feature that turns on at night when it detects motion.

The Outdoor Camera also has a "People Only" motion detection setting so, when enabled, it will only record and notify you when it detects people.

BTW, recommend you use the AC power connection kit if possible and avoid using the battery or solar panel. My two outdoor cameras are on AC and work fine, contrary to many posts that I read in the community with those on solar or battery only.
